Call of the Fishermen


Call of the fishermen.

A fishing village was created in the sanctuary of the Church for the season of Epiphany. On the day of the narrative of the call. The service was conducted and the story lived out from the village created. all in costume. Scene created with full size clinker boat, with mast and pretend sail. Fishing net can been seen on left of image. Spicer Uniting Church is a historically listed neo-gothic methodist church.
Epiphany Yr C.2009 @ Spicer Uniting Church, St Peters, South Australia.

Fish & Pita bread


Fish & Pita, Mark Hewitt, April 2012. Pastel 290W x 210H.

The post resurrection story of Luke 24:41,42. Where Jesus appears to the disciples, shows his hands & feet then eats broiled (chargrilled) fish. This brings an intimacy & the cultural obligations of hospitality to the narrative. The illustration has Tilapia, the fresh water fish of the sea of Galillee & pita bread with wine.

Christchild through a window

Christchild  through a window, Mark Hewitt, Dec 1996. Mixed media, corrugated iron, wood, cotton, silver gelatine photographs, oil paint.
870Wx1080mmH

Luke’s account of the birth is simply put ‘And she gave birth to her firstborn son and wrapped him in bands of cloth, and laid him in a manger’ Luke 2:7 NRSV. This Christchild is set in an Australian setting as if looking into a shed through a window. This setting could be urban or rural as corrugated iron clad sheds are found in both. The Christchild is wrapped in a flour bag placed on a potato sack as Luke presents the Christ as food for the world.
